【问题标题】:Retrieve the target object of many to many relationship检索多对多关系的目标对象
【发布时间】:2015-09-08 12:03:51
【问题描述】:

我正在通过关系创建多对多关系以创建关注/关注者关系

用户 -> 关系 -> 用户

我想检索特定用户之后的所有用户对象,但目前我所能做的就是检索关系对象的查询集。

【问题讨论】:

  • 您的具体问题是什么?另外,请发布您到目前为止的代码

标签: python django django-models many-to-many


【解决方案1】:

答案是:

User.objects.filter(to_relationships__user=self)
                                    ^^

双下划线允许您跨关系查询

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2017-11-27
    • 1970-01-01
    • 2018-05-23
    • 2020-10-10
    • 2017-05-25
    • 2019-08-17
    相关资源
    最近更新 更多